Background (as per Acepedia)

X-02 Wyvern Infinity flyby

from acepedia wiki



The X-02 Wyvern is an experimental fighter with a striking appearance. The aircraft incorporates an uncommon design with variable geometry technology with a forward-swept wing configuration. As the aircraft gains speed, the wings and vertical stabilizers fold inward to reduce air drag, and retract to their neutral position once it slows down. This unconventional design grants it an extreme degree of mobility, and the folded wings add a degree of stealth; however, this comes at a cost to the aircraft's armor, which is scaled back to provide such mobility.

The X-02 incorporates a weapons bay between the intakes on the underside of the aircraft. This weapons bay is capable of carrying all kinds of special weapons, including air-to-air missiles, air-to-surface missiles, and various bomblet dispensers. The aircraft's standard missiles are launched from downwards retractable holders located on the undersides of each intake. The X-02 is powered by two tri-dimensional thrust vectoring ERG-1000 engines, which provide the aircraft with the ability of Mach 2.5 flight.

In the late 1980s, the Federal Erusian Navy issued a request for the development of a new combat aircraft that could also be used by the Air Force. Preliminary blueprints of the new jet, named the "X-02A", were completed by late February 1987, and its maiden flight took place in 1998 following a delay due to unspecified problems. By the end of the nineties, the existence of the Wyvern was already known by Erusea's neighboring nations. Knowing the EASA's plan, some of them decided to produce their own indigenous designs.

Production continued until the start of the Second Usean Continental War in 2003. Erusea planned to use the X-02s for the defending squadron of the Stonehenge network, but controversy was sparked from opposition groups questioning the large development cost of the aircraft versus its performance against conventional aircraft that had already been proven in combat. Development was halted as the controversies went on. The aircraft's development was hastily restarted in early 2005 after Stonehenge fell, but it was hampered by a lack of funding and supplies due to the war. A batch of fully operational units was sent to Farbanti, but they were seized by the Independent State Allied Forces after they took the city. The aircraft's development was indefinitely halted at that point.

In 2006, several X-02s in an experimental UCAV configuration were seized by Free Erusea in their continental uprising. The jets were deployed as a last resort during Mobius 1's attack on the White Valley arms factory used as their base, but were destroyed by the ace pilot. After the uprising's end, they were recovered by the ISAF for research.

Following the cessation of hostilities, Erusea established trade relations with Yuktobania and secured a deal involving the sale of an unspecified number of Wyverns to be built by Gründer Industries. They would be functionally identical to the original version, but subjected to the company's cost-cutting development techniques. A lone Yuktobanian Wyvern made an unauthorized incursion into Osean Federation airspace in mid-2010, and was shot down by the air defense system (the fate of the pilot remains a mystery). The plane's remains were salvaged and covertly sent to Sand Island to avoid an international scandal, where it was handed to the 703rd Maintenance Company. Upon the end of the war, a Gründer Industries' Wyvern flew along an ADF-01 and its ADFX-01 precursor in a November City airshow.

Note - If you wish to use this in a Massive Scale setting (Other than Rifts as I have repurposed this as a pre-rifts aircraft for that) I suggest dividing the Structure and Autocannon damage by 3.


Model Type - X-02 Wyvern
Class - Air Superiority Fighter
Crew - 1
Scale - Standard


Structure By Location

Fuselage - 700
Nose/Cockpit - 360
Wings (2) - 435ea
Engines (2) - 550ea
Tailplanes (2) - 250ea

Armour Level - 12
Armour Protection - Automatically stops up to and including attacks that do the equivalent of 2dx10+10/90 damage per single attacks/blast regardless of if a successful strike equals/exceeds the Armour Level. Attacks that do the equivalent of 1d4x100/400 damage or more per single attack/blast only require a successful strike roll against the unit to do damage, ignoring the Armour Level altogether. All other attacks (2d4x10+1/80 to 6d6x10+39/399 damage in a single attack/blast) must successfully strike the unit and equal/exceed the Armour Level to do damage.


Speed

Flying - Mach 2.5 (10.3km per round, combat: 687m per phase, cruise: 2.1km per phase, max: 3.4km per phase) at 30km. Mach 1.8 (7.4km per round, combat: 495m per phase, cruise: 1.5km per phase, max: 2.5km per phase) at 10km.
Range - 1000km Combat radius


Specifications

X 02 wyvern by skfrank-d4ms01r

unknown source



Height - 4.36m
Length - 21.84m
Width - 18.3m
Weight - 16.8 tonnes empty. Standard load is 25 tonnes
Cargo - Minimal survival gear for the pilot
Engines - ERG-1000 x 2 turbofan jet engines
Cost - 10's of millions


Weapons

Weapon Type - 30mm autocannon
Primary Purpose - anti-aircraft
Range - 480/1.2/2.4km
Damage - 3d6x10+40 per round per gun. 1d6x100+100 per 10 round burst per gun.
Rate Of Fire - bursts equal to pilot's actions
Payload - 500 explosive armour piercing rounds

Weapon Type - Semi-recessed hardpoints (4)
Primary Purpose - Anti-aircraft/ground
Range - Varies with missile type
Damage - Varies with missile type
Rate Of Fire - volleys of 1 to 4 of missiles of the same type (hardpoints are linked)
Payload - each hard point can carry a single HE air to air, or Heavy HE Air To Air Missile, or Armour Piercing air to ground, or Heavy Armour Piercing air to ground, or HE, or Heavy HE Air to Ground Missile
Bonuses - +2 strike

Weapon Type - Centerline Internal Weapon bay
Primary Purpose - Anti-aircraft/ground
Range - Varies with missile type
Damage - Varies with missile type
Rate Of Fire - volleys of 1-6
Payload - Weapon Bay can hold up to HE air to air, or 4 Heavy HE air to air, or 4 Armour Piercing air to ground, or 3 Heavy Armour Piercing air to ground, or 3 HE air to ground, or 2 Heavy HE air to ground missiles.
Bonuses - +2 strike


Bonuses

Use Fighter Combat Training
+2 dodge


Systems of Note

X-02Wallpaper

unknown source



Fossil Fuel Turbofan Engines generating electrical power though various alternators and generators. Operation Range is 1000km

Radar - Range of 400km. Able to track up to 30 targets, display 20 targets and lock onto 6 targets at once.

Radar Warning Receiver - Warns of potential Radar Lock. Range - equal to radar range.

Missile approach warning system - informs the pilot of a missile lock and attack. Range is is equal to the Radar.

Chaff/Flare Dispensers - 75% to cause locked on missiles to lose lock and fly off elsewhere. Carries 12 of each.

Targeting Computer - +2 to strike with all on board weapon systems.

Laser Targeting System - Assists in selecting and locking on to enemy targets. Additional +2 to strike using ranged weapons. Smart Missiles are excluded from this. Range is equal to the radar system.

Combat Computer - Calculates, stores and transmits data onto a HUD (heads up display) of the pilot's (or other crew members) helmet. Typically tied into the units targeting computer. Can hold dozens of entries about various enemies.

Multi-Lock capability - Unit can lock on to and fire at multiple targets (max of radar capability) targets using semi-active radar homing and passive infra-red homing missiles at one time through it's radar tracking system.

LIDAR/LADAR - This system uses lasers to detect and image items as small as 10cm at 5km, as small as 150cm out to 10km and as small as 500cm out to 30km. This system also assists the other sensors in detected and identification. This is not typically a passive system and but to be directed at specific targets.

Motion detector/Collision Warning System - Range 600m

FLIR - Advanced forward looking infra-red system for night operations. Range - 15km

Standard instrumentation - Speedometer, altimeter, distance traveled, inertial mapping system (zeroed on your deployment location/home base), power system temperature, ammunition counters, damage assessment indicators.

Fly by Light Control systems - If the craft takes more than 50% damage the systems may fail (60% chance). Loss of the control system gives a penalty to the pilot of -75% to all piloting rolls to maintain control of the aircraft. While functioning the systems give a bonus of +15% to all piloting rolls.

Radio Communications - long-range direction communication systems out to a range of 1200km that can be boosted if proper signal towers or relay systems are in place. Also a directional short-range radio with a range of 65km. Both radios have full encryption capabilities.

Satellite Uplink capability - This allows the craft to communicate over vast distances by connecting to and communicating through the various satellites in orbit or other comparable boosting system.

Ejection System - Ejects crew out from the craft in emergency circumstances. System typically ejects the occupants about 300m to parachute safely away.

Limited Electronic Countermeasures Capability - With a Electronic Countermeasures skill roll (or Sensor operations at -20%) the pilot/crew can impose a penalty of -2 to strike and a -15% to all sensor skill rolls of any opponents within radar range depending on terrain. Range is equal to the radar system.

Passive Stealthy design - -20% to opposing sensory equipment roll to detect the aircraft beyond visual range and negates any sensor bonuses to strike. However for every 10% damage taken reduce opponents penalties by 5% and after 30% the strike penalties no longer apply.
